Core Viewpoint - The article highlights the increasing adoption of smart streetlights across various cities in China, emphasizing their energy efficiency, aesthetic appeal, and integration with local culture and technology [1][10]. Group 1: Smart Streetlight Implementation - In Tianjin's Jinnan District, a smart lighting control platform has been established, allowing for remote control, intelligent dimming, data collection, and line inspection, saving approximately 4.33 million kWh of electricity annually [3]. - By May of this year, 7,900 streetlights and 11,754 fixtures in Jinnan District were upgraded to smart LED lights, significantly enhancing brightness and providing a more comfortable color temperature [5]. - In Hubei's Dangyang, a smart streetlight management system was implemented along an 8.6 km stretch of the G348 National Road, featuring 337 smart streetlights that can instantly change light color and brightness [8]. Group 2: Cultural Integration in Streetlight Design - In Dunhuang, Gansu Province, streetlights designed with a "Flying Apsaras" theme blend LED lighting with cultural elements, enhancing the aesthetic appeal of the city [12]. - In Sichuan's Butuo County, streetlights incorporate elements of local ethnic culture, reflecting the traditions and stories of the Yi people through their design [15]. - In Guangdong's Zhanjiang, streetlights are themed after local agricultural products, such as "pineapple streetlights" in a village known for pineapple farming, showcasing local industry and enhancing the rural landscape [18].

Core Points - The article highlights the transformation of Weinan City over the past three decades, emphasizing its journey from a small, underdeveloped area to a modern, livable city, culminating in its recognition as a "National Civilized City" in May 2023 [1][15] - The city's development is driven by a commitment to creating a "livable, resilient, and smart" urban environment, focusing on infrastructure improvement, urban functionality diversification, and enhancing residents' quality of life [1][3] Infrastructure Development - Weinan has made significant strides in infrastructure, transitioning from a state of "shortage" to "completeness," with the construction of new bridges and road networks that enhance connectivity and alleviate traffic congestion [2][3] - Since 2012, the urbanization rate has increased to 52.35% by 2024, a growth of 9.35% from 2012, while the urban built-up area expanded by 22.92 square kilometers [3] - The city has improved its water supply infrastructure, increasing the public water supply coverage from 81% to 99% and constructing 80.5 kilometers of heating pipelines, achieving full coverage in heating services [3] Community and Green Spaces - Weinan has implemented 1,544 urban old community renovation projects from 2019 to 2024, benefiting approximately 340,000 residents [4] - The city has developed 32 comprehensive urban parks and over 160 "pocket parks," making green spaces easily accessible to residents [6] Management and Governance - The city has shifted from rigid management to flexible service-oriented governance, enhancing community engagement and improving the quality of urban management [7][8] - Innovative management practices, such as the establishment of "City Management Discussion Rooms," have facilitated quicker problem resolution and improved community relations [9][10] Cultural and Civic Engagement - Weinan promotes cultural activities and volunteer services, with over 70,000 registered volunteers contributing to community well-being [12][13] - The city has initiated various cultural events, including the Weinan Hundred Troupe Opera Competition, to foster community spirit and cultural heritage [11][12] Future Outlook - Weinan aims to continue its development trajectory by implementing higher standards and practical measures to ensure sustainable urban growth and enhance the quality of life for its residents [15]

Core Insights - The Guangzhou Municipal Bureau of Government Services and Data Management signed a new framework cooperation agreement with Alipay to enhance the "Suihao Ban" digital service platform, aiming for all-day online processing and full-process online operation [1][3] Group 1: Partnership and Services - The "Suihao Ban" platform has been operational on the Alipay app since 2020, offering services such as medical insurance, housing fund, childcare subsidies, and tax refunds, which have gained popularity among citizens [3] - The platform has over 770,000 monthly active users and has served more than 50 million people annually [3] - The new cooperation will focus on high-frequency core services like housing funds, appointment scheduling, and enterprise services, leveraging Alipay's digital technology and internet operation advantages [3] Group 2: Future Developments - Alipay aims to promote more intelligent, scenario-based, and personalized government services, expanding the "tap" feature for quick service retrieval and efficient identity verification in offline scenarios [3] - The Guangzhou Municipal Bureau emphasizes the importance of "Digital Guangzhou" and smart city construction, aiming to activate innovation and development momentum in the region [4] - The bureau will continue to play a pivotal role in the construction of the Guangdong-Hong Kong-Macao Greater Bay Area, contributing the "Guangzhou experience" to build a world-class smart city [4]

Core Viewpoint - Zhongke Tongda reported a significant decline in revenue and net profit for the first three quarters of 2025, indicating financial distress and operational challenges [1][2]. Financial Performance - The company's revenue for the first three quarters was 108 million yuan, a year-on-year decrease of 51.91% [1]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ders was -6.8741 million yuan, down 490.93% year-on-year [1]. - The non-recurring net profit attributable to shareholders was -9.0127 million yuan, a decline of 1059.84% year-on-year [1]. - Basic earnings per share were -0.06 yuan [1]. - The gross margin for the first three quarters was 22.55%, down 2.15 percentage points year-on-year, while the net margin was -6.48%, a decrease of 6.77 percentage points year-on-year [2]. Quarterly Analysis - In Q3 2025, the gross margin was 20.38%, down 1.64 percentage points year-on-year and down 4.33 percentage points quarter-on-quarter [2]. - The net margin for Q3 was -23.73%, a decline of 13.26 percentage points year-on-year and 11.93 percentage points quarter-on-quarter [2]. - Total expenses for the period were 60.0577 million yuan, a decrease of 8.7031 million yuan year-on-year, with an expense ratio of 55.45%, up 24.92 percentage points year-on-year [2]. Shareholder Information - As of the end of Q3 2025, the total number of shareholders was 7,536, an increase of 814 (12.11%) from the end of the first half of the year [3]. - The average market value per shareholder increased from 274,700 yuan to 307,300 yuan, a growth of 11.85% [3]. Company Overview - Zhongke Tongda, established on June 8, 2007, and listed on July 13, 2021, is located in Wuhan, Hubei Province [3]. - The company specializes in providing information technology services for urban public safety management, with revenue sources including system development (68.19%), system operation (17.21%), software development and sales (8.87%), and other sales (5.67%) [3]. - The company is categorized under the software development industry, focusing on vertical application software, and is involved in sectors such as smart transportation, security, smart cities, and cloud computing [3].
